Applications open July 1, 2026; deadline August 15, 2026; Notice of Award Fall/Winter 2026; project completion within 24 months of award.
Community Assistance Grant Program (FY27) is sponsored by Arkansas Economic Development Commission (AEDC). The Community Assistance Grant Program is a 20% matching grant program aimed at creating economic opportunity, reducing poverty, promoting self-sufficiency, and revitalizing Arkansas communities.
AEDC intends to prioritize funds for projects that fight childhood food insecurity, address unemployment, promote education, offer resources for victims of crime, and provide housing, nutrition, or emergency services.

According to the current listing, eligibility includes: Arkansas cities, incorporated towns, unincorporated communities, counties, non-profit organizations, and other Arkansas governmental entities. Flexible 20% match required using cash, in-kind labor, materials, or land. Confirm the full requirements in the official notice before applying.
The current listing shows up to $1,500,000 per fiscal year. Verify award ceilings, matching requirements, and allowable costs in the official notice.
